本发明专利技术公开的基于云构架的船舶综合管理系统及其通信方法和救助方法,系统包括传感层、网络层和应用层,传感层包括若干船端智能数据采集器,所述船端智能数据采集器包括CPU以及分别与CPU连接的无线数据传输模块、定位模块、存储模块、RS485通信模块、RS232通信模块、433MHz通信模块及电源电路;船端智能数据采集器通过其RS485通信模块和RS232通信模块分别连接各种船舶工况传感器;网络层与传感层的无线数据传输模块连接,应用层包括云端服务器、Web端及移动应用端。本发明专利技术实现对船舶位置数据及船舶各种工作数据进行综合管理,提供船舶位置与轨迹查询及各种工作数据查询功能以及船舶报警救助功能,提高了船舶数据监管的全面性和实时性,扩展了船舶管理的应用功能。
【技术实现步骤摘要】
基于云构架的船舶综合管理系统及其通信方法和救助方法
本专利技术涉及船舶管理
,特指一种基于云构架的船舶综合管理系统及其通信方法和救助方法。
技术介绍
船舶管理系统是在一定水域内用以保证航行船舶安全和效率的管理系统,随着水运事业的发展,船舶交通量不断增加,为使船舶能顺畅通航于有限水域或拥挤水域,如港口,还有江河、海峡,各海运国家逐渐建立起岸船之间合作的船舶交通管理系统,现有的船舶管理系统还存在一下缺陷:易用性和数据共享方面:现有的功能较多的船舶管理系统主要还是C/S架构的,即通过安装在船舶上的相关设备,如:船载机等来对船舶的数据进行采集和管理,是一个较为封闭的系统,无法实现数据的共享,不能很好的利用已有数据的价值,离开船舶后便无法得知船舶相关数据的具体信息,如:船舶工况,电池组信息等。功能性方面:目前满足上面所述的易用性和数据共享的基于B/S架构的船舶管理系统,在功能性方面较为单一,其一般只能获取到船舶的航行信息,如:经纬度、航速、航向等。无法得知船舶的能耗信息、电池组信息、以及相关设备的工况信息等。应用范围方面:互联网、物联网技术的不断发展,推动着船舶运输行业信息化的发展,获取到信息化带来好处的却是那些自动化程度较高的大型船舶,而自动化程度较低的小型船舶,如:渔船、游艇等却没能获取到信息化带来的好处,未能将互联网技术惠及到船舶行业的老百姓。为了将信息化带来的好处惠及船舶行业的老百姓,本专利技术人为渔民、船东、船舶管理机构等提供具有易用、实用功能的基于云架构的船舶综合管理系统及其通迅方法和救助方法,本案由此产生。
技术实现思路
本专利技术的目的在于提供一种基于云构架的船舶综合管理系统及其通信方法和救助方法,其实现对船舶位置数据及船舶各种工作数据进行综合管理,提高了船舶数据监管的全面性和实时性,降低了船舶管理系统的架构难度,扩展了船舶管理的应用功能。为了实现上述目的,本专利技术的技术方案如下:基于云构架的船舶综合管理系统,包括:传感层,其包括若干船端智能数据采集器,所述船端智能数据采集器包括CPU以及分别与CPU连接的无线数据传输模块、定位模块、存储模块、RS485通信模块、RS232通信模块、433MHz通信模块及电源电路;所述定位模块用于获取船舶的定位数据,所述船端智能数据采集器通过其RS485通信模块和RS232通信模块分别连接各种船舶工况传感器,以采集船舶各工作设备的工作数据,所述433MHz通信模块用于与其他船端智能数据采集器之间的通信;所述存储模块用于存储船端智能数据采集器采集到的所有数据以及船舶基本参数,船舶基本参数含其ID;所述无线数据传输模块用于接入网络层并将存储模块中的所有数据和参数通过网络层上传;网络层,与传感层的无线数据传输模块连接,用于通过通讯链路将船端智能数据采集器中存储的所有数据上传至应用层的云端服务器,上传方式采用短报文通讯协议;以及应用层,其包括云端服务器、Web端及移动应用端;所述云端服务器用于以数据库的形式存储传感层上传的数据,云端服务器还存储了电子地图数据、Web端用户数据及移动端用户数据;Web端与移动应用端均可从云端服务器获取其存储的所有数据;所述Web端具有登录模块、船舶行业信息展示模块、定位与轨迹展示模块,数据查询单元及系统管理模块;所述登录模块用于供用户登录Web端;所述船舶行业信息展示模块用于展示船舶行业新闻动态;所述定位与轨迹展示模块用于调取云端服务器的参数及电子地图数据,并基于GIS技术在电子地图上实现船舶实际位置、船舶轨迹查询及参数查看;所述数据查询单元用于查询工作数据;所述系统管理模块用于对用户信息、用户权限、船舶行业信息展示模块展示的信息及云端服务器存储的参数进行管理;所述移动应用端具有船舶位置查询模块及与船舶位置查询模块及连接的报警按钮和救助按钮,所述船舶位置查询模块用于调取云端服务器的船舶定位数据及电子地图数据,并基于GIS技术在电子地图上实现船舶实时位置显示;通过按下报警按钮,安装了移动应用端的移动设备将该船舶的报警信息发送至报警范围内的船舶,在报警范围内安装有移动应用端的船舶可接受报警信息并在其船舶位置查询模块显示本船舶及报警船舶的实时位置,接受到报警信息的船舶通过按下救助按钮向报警船舶发送接受请求的信息;所述移动应用端为微信端。所述船端智能数据采集器的定位模块采用BDS/GPS双模定位模块,无线数据传输模块采用3G/4G无线通信模块。所述船舶工况传感器包括船用燃油流量计、主机转速传感器、燃油温度传感器、燃油压力传感器、滑油压力传感器及电池组检测器,分别用于获取然后能耗数据、柴油机转速,锅炉压力,配电系统电压数据;各传感器可分别通过RS485通信模块或RS232通信模块将各自采集到的数据发送至CPU;所述数据查询单元包括船舶能耗查询模块和多项参数查询模块;所述船舶能耗查询模块用于查询及分析船舶的能耗数据;多项参数查询模块用于查询出能耗数据之外的船舶设备的工作参数。基于云构架的船舶综合管理系统通信方法,其采用短报文通讯协议在云端服务器和船端智能数据采集器之间进行数据传输,短报文由报文头、报文内容及报文结束符组成;该方法具体包括以下步骤:第一步、请求连接报文:船端智能数据采集器向通过网络层向运动服务器发送请求连接报文,请求连接报文中包含船端智能数据采集器的ID,该ID用于云端服务器对船端智能数据采集器进行身份检验,仅检验认证身份后云端服务器与船端智能数据采集器通过网络层建立连接,否则云端服务器与船端智能数据采集器断开连接;第二步、采集周期配置报文:船端智能数据采集器的身份被认证后,云端服务器向该船端智能数据采集器发送采集周期配置报文,周期配置报文含有规定船端智能数据采集器采集各船舶数据所对应的采集周期;第三步、信息传输报文:船端智能数据采集器依据第二步的采集周期循环采集对应的船舶数据,并将这些数据通过信息传输报文的方式发送至运动服务器;第四步、数据接收回复报文:云端服务器接收到第三步所述信息传输报文后,向船端智能数据采集器回复数据接收回复报文。所述采集周期包括短采集周期和长采集周期,短采集周期为需要密集采集数据的采集周期,长采集周期为对数据实时性要求不高的数据的采集周期。基于云构架的船舶综合管理系统救助方法,包括以下步骤:S1:遇险船舶通过移动应用端的报警按钮发送报警信息;S2:云端服务器获取该报警船舶的位置信息,根据该位置信息确定报警船舶的正方形区域的经纬度范围;S3:云端服务器从其数据库中经纬度范围内的所有船舶;S4:核算范围内每条船与报警穿之间的距离是否在报警范围内;S5:云端服务器向在报警范围内的船舶推送报警信息;S6:对应的船舶通过微信端接收到报警信息,并在电子地图上显示报警船舶和本船舶的位置,引导本船舶靠近报警船舶以实施救援。采用上述方案后,本专利技术特点在于:一、通过在船端智能输数据采集器集成定位模块采集定位数据,RS485通信模块与RS232通信模块接入各种船舶工况传感器实现船舶上各种设备的工作数据采集,以及实现了船舶定位数据及船舶各种工作数据的统一获取,通过无线数据传输模块将数据实时、快速地上传云端服务器,对上述数据进行统一存储和管理,使船舶信息更加透明化、详细化,便于管理部分掌握船只位置、工作情况等信息,及时排查处理突发情况本文档来自技高网...

【技术保护点】
基于云构架的船舶综合管理系统,其特征在于,包括:传感层,其包括若干船端智能数据采集器,所述船端智能数据采集器包括CPU以及分别与CPU连接的无线数据传输模块、定位模块、存储模块、RS485通信模块、RS232通信模块、433MHz通信模块及电源电路;所述定位模块用于获取船舶的定位数据,所述船端智能数据采集器通过其RS485通信模块和RS232通信模块分别连接各种船舶工况传感器,以采集船舶各工作设备的工作数据,所述433MHz通信模块用于与其他船端智能数据采集器之间的通信;所述存储模块用于存储船端智能数据采集器采集到的所有数据以及船舶基本参数,船舶基本参数含其ID;所述无线数据传输模块用于接入网络层并将存储模块中的所有数据和参数通过网络层上传;网络层,与传感层的无线数据传输模块连接,用于通过通讯链路将船端智能数据采集器中存储的所有数据上传至应用层的云端服务器,上传方式采用短报文通讯协议;以及应用层,其包括云端服务器、Web端及移动应用端;所述云端服务器用于以数据库的形式存储传感层上传的数据,云端服务器还存储了电子地图数据、Web端用户数据及移动端用户数据;Web端与移动应用端均可从云端服务器获取其存储的所有数据;所述Web端具有登录模块、船舶行业信息展示模块、定位与轨迹展示模块,数据查询单元及系统管理模块;所述登录模块用于供用户登录Web端;所述船舶行业信息展示模块用于展示船舶行业新闻动态;所述定位与轨迹展示模块用于调取云端服务器的参数及电子地图数据,并基于GIS技术在电子地图上实现船舶实际位置、船舶轨迹查询及参数查看;所述数据查询单元用于查询工作数据;所述系统管理模块用于对用户信息、用户权限、船舶行业信息展示模块展示的信息及云端服务器存储的参数进行管理;所述移动应用端具有船舶位置查询模块及与船舶位置查询模块及连接的报警按钮和救助按钮,所述船舶位置查询模块用于调取云端服务器的船舶定位数据及电子地图数据,并基于GIS技术在电子地图上实现船舶实时位置显示;通过按下报警按钮,安装了移动应用端的移动设备将该船舶的报警信息发送至报警范围内的船舶,在报警范围内安装有移动应用端的船舶可接受报警信息并在其船舶位置查询模块显示本船舶及报警船舶的实时位置,接受到报警信息的船舶通过按下救助按钮向报警船舶发送接受请求的信息;所述移动应用端为微信端。...
【技术特征摘要】
1.基于云构架的船舶综合管理系统,其特征在于,包括:传感层,其包括若干船端智能数据采集器,所述船端智能数据采集器包括CPU以及分别与CPU连接的无线数据传输模块、定位模块、存储模块、RS485通信模块、RS232通信模块、433MHz通信模块及电源电路;所述定位模块用于获取船舶的定位数据,所述船端智能数据采集器通过其RS485通信模块和RS232通信模块分别连接各种船舶工况传感器,以采集船舶各工作设备的工作数据,所述433MHz通信模块用于与其他船端智能数据采集器之间的通信;所述存储模块用于存储船端智能数据采集器采集到的所有数据以及船舶基本参数,船舶基本参数含其ID;所述无线数据传输模块用于接入网络层并将存储模块中的所有数据和参数通过网络层上传;网络层,与传感层的无线数据传输模块连接,用于通过通讯链路将船端智能数据采集器中存储的所有数据上传至应用层的云端服务器,上传方式采用短报文通讯协议;以及应用层,其包括云端服务器、Web端及移动应用端;所述云端服务器用于以数据库的形式存储传感层上传的数据,云端服务器还存储了电子地图数据、Web端用户数据及移动端用户数据;Web端与移动应用端均可从云端服务器获取其存储的所有数据;所述Web端具有登录模块、船舶行业信息展示模块、定位与轨迹展示模块,数据查询单元及系统管理模块;所述登录模块用于供用户登录Web端;所述船舶行业信息展示模块用于展示船舶行业新闻动态;所述定位与轨迹展示模块用于调取云端服务器的参数及电子地图数据,并基于GIS技术在电子地图上实现船舶实际位置、船舶轨迹查询及参数查看;所述数据查询单元用于查询工作数据;所述系统管理模块用于对用户信息、用户权限、船舶行业信息展示模块展示的信息及云端服务器存储的参数进行管理;所述移动应用端具有船舶位置查询模块及与船舶位置查询模块及连接的报警按钮和救助按钮,所述船舶位置查询模块用于调取云端服务器的船舶定位数据及电子地图数据,并基于GIS技术在电子地图上实现船舶实时位置显示;通过按下报警按钮,安装了移动应用端的移动设备将该船舶的报警信息发送至报警范围内的船舶,在报警范围内安装有移动应用端的船舶可接受报警信息并在其船舶位置查询模块显示本船舶及报警船舶的实时位置,接受到报警信息的船舶通过按下救助按钮向报警船舶发送接受请求的信息;所述移动应用端为微信端。2.如权利要求1所述的基于云构架的船舶综合管理系统,其特征在于:所述船端智能数据采集器的定位模块采用BDS/GPS双模定位模块,无线数据传输模块采用3G/4G...
【专利技术属性】
技术研发人员:万隆君,王成睿,徐轶群,
申请(专利权)人:集美大学,
类型:发明
国别省市:福建,35
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。